The responsibilities of a Service Advisor include greeting customers, listening to their needs, and scheduling appointments as needed. They may also set up loaner cars and verify insurance before maintenance is scheduled.

What You’ll Do
Greet service customers and create a great first impression
Write repair orders accurately and efficiently
Communicate repair recommendations clearly
Keep customers updated throughout the service process
Coordinate with technicians and the parts department
Help maintain a smooth, high-quality customer experience
Follow up with customers as needed
